Literature summary extracted from

  • Glantz, M.D.; Lewis, A.S.
    Purine nucleoside phosphorylase from rabbit liver (1978), Methods Enzymol., 51, 524-530.
    View publication on PubMed

General Stability

EC Number General Stability Organism
2.4.2.1 stabilized by 2-mercaptoethanol during the purification Oryctolagus cuniculus

Inhibitors

EC Number Inhibitors Comment Organism Structure
2.4.2.1 alpha-D-ribose 1-phosphate product inhibition Oryctolagus cuniculus
2.4.2.1 guanine product inhibition Oryctolagus cuniculus
2.4.2.1 hypoxanthine product inhibition Oryctolagus cuniculus

Oxidation Stability

EC Number Oxidation Stability Organism
2.4.2.1 highly susceptible to photooxidation in presence of methylene blue, maximal photoinactivation near pH 8.5 Oryctolagus cuniculus

Subunits

EC Number Subunits Comment Organism
2.4.2.1 dimer 2 * 30500, SDS-PAGE Oryctolagus cuniculus

pH Optimum

EC Number pH Optimum Minimum pH Optimum Maximum Comment Organism
2.4.2.1 6 8
-
Oryctolagus cuniculus

pH Stability

EC Number pH Stability pH Stability Maximum Comment Organism
2.4.2.1 5.5 9 40°C, 10 min, stable Oryctolagus cuniculus
